How much does it cost to rent a home in Philadelphia?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Philadelphia 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,266 | $950 | $6,486 |
Philadelphia 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,323 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
Philadelphia 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,772 | $1,350 | $8,500 |
Philadelphia 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,013 | $650 | $10,000+ |
Philadelphia 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,986 | $1,660 | $10,000+ |
Philadelphia 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,875 | $2,850 | $4,900 |

What type of rentals are currently available in Philadelphia?
There are currently 8253 Apartments for Rent in Philadelphia, PA with pricing that ranges from $425 to $22,870. There are also 2883 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Philadelphia ranging from $650 to $20,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Philadelphia?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Philadelphia ranges from $650 to $20,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,729.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Philadelphia?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Philadelphia range from $599 to $17,810,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,000 to $17,901.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,350 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$585.
